Hayt is a poor, non-agricultural and industrial high-population hellworld with a billion or more sophonts who still struggle to survive in an inhospitable environment.

  • Hellworlds often offer daily, and sometimes even hourly, life-threatening situations to their inhabitants. Survivors often develop intense survival skills and tend to be grim realists.
  • It is unable to produce quality foodstuffs and must import them.
  • As an industrial world, this planet has well-developed manufacturing and processing industries. Manufactured goods are a major export item.
  • It is a member of the Third Imperium in the Alderamin Subsector of Solomani Rim Sector in the Domain of Sol.
